The book includes: • Week-by-week guide to baby’s behavior• When to expect the fussy behavior, what this implies (cranky, clingy, crying (the three C’s) behavior) and how to deal with these regression periods (leaps)• A description from your baby’s perspective of the world around him and how you can understand the changes he’s going through• Fun games and gentle activities you can do with your child• Unique insight into your baby’s sleeping behaviour The book is based on the scientific- and parental-world-changing discovery of a phenomenon: all normal, healthy babies appear to be more fussy at very nearly the same ages, regression periods, and sleep less in these phases. These age-related fluctuations in need for body contact and attention (regression periods) are related to major and quite dramatic changes in the brains of the children. These changes enable a baby to enter a whole new perceptual world and, as a consequence, to learn many new skills. This should be a reason for celebration, but as far as the baby is concerned these changes are bewildering. He’s taken aback―everything has changed overnight. It is as if he has woken up on a strange planet. He needs you to guide him and understand what he is going through! Frans X. Plooij studied behavioral biology in the Netherlands in Amsterdam, Nijmegen, and Groningen, where he received his Ph.D. in 1980. He is a full member of several international, scientific societies including the New York Academy of Sciences. Together they studied infant development in free-living chimpanzees with Dr. Jane Goodall in the Gombe National Park, Tanzania, East Africa. Dr. Plooij is director of the International Research-institute on Infant Studies (IRIS) at Arnhem, and president of Kiddy World Promotions B.V.

Hetty van de Rijt studied Educational Psychology at the University of Nijmegen, the Netherlands and obtained her Ph.D. in Physical Anthropology at the University of Cambridge, England. At the University of Amsterdam, Dr. van de Rijt studied the development of human babies in their home environment. I couldn’t make it past the third leap in this book, because I found the quotes from parents in each chapter so upsetting. The author reassures us that they are experiencing normal emotions. These are NOT normal feeling towards a very young baby (or any baby/child). From mothers “understanding how people could hit their children “ to a mother who threw her baby on the changing table to another who left her baby to scream it out for over two hours. These mothers are abusive and it is dangerous to quote them in parenting books as being normal. I’m horrified and still shaking even thinking about it.

I otherwise found the information in this book somewhat interesting but mostly very intuitive. All of the games and activities suggested for each stage are pretty obvious just through normal interactions with your baby. But still, I did find some new insights and was happy to have my intuition reinforced. If not for the horrible parenting quotes, I would probably finish the book and give it three stars.

Like: a bit more detail about the leaps and what babies learn compared to the app

Dislike: really bizarre and negative quotes from real moms scattered throughout ie “I’m irritated by my son’s slow coordination” and “Today I found her standing in her crib for the first time, wailing. It irritates me.” That sort of crap is not helpful or even relevant, and I hope those mothers get the help they need because that’s a pretty dangerous way to think about a 6 month old and I think they might have PND.

Unsettling quotes from “real moms” aside, the language used by the authors to describe infants is often unnecessarily negative, as well. For example, this quote from the chapter on Leap 8: “… There are also little ones who don’t mind being put down, as long as their parents don’t walk away. The only one who’s allowed to walk away is the little terror themselves.” Now, calling an infant a “little terror” because she’s going through massive brain changes and is confused and frustrated and just wants a cuddle is completely nuts to me. What’s the point of learning about these leaps in development in our children if we aren’t doing so to be compassionate and meet their needs when they’re struggling?!

I really wanted to like this book because the app is so helpful, but the pessimistic tone is a real turn off for me. Really disappointing. I do not recommend this book at all.
